On a summer evening in Columbus, Georgia, the life of 53-year-old Mozelle Barbee was tragically cut short. On Saturday, July 5, 2025, police responded to a welfare check in the 400 block of 20th Avenue. There, at the end of the avenue near Mason Street, they discovered Barbee deceased from gunshot wounds.
